摘 要: 基于野外调查、取样和室内实验分析,研究了粤东北不同土地利用方式下紫色土团聚体组成及其结构特性变化。结果表明:(1)各土地利用类型紫色土表层风干团聚体分布以>5mm粒径为主,>0.25mm团聚体含量均大于91%。湿筛后各土层>0.25mm水稳性团聚体含量明显减少,平均为54.36%,土地利用方式对紫色土水稳性团聚体影响较大。(2)表土层>0.25mm湿筛团聚体含量顺序为:林地>果园>茶园>撂荒地>旱地,>5mm团聚体水稳性与有机质和黏粒含量成正相关。各利用类型团聚体破坏率介于31.12%~47.60%,表现为旱地>撂荒地>茶园>果园>林地。(3)5种土地利用类型各土层团聚体平均重量直径(MWD)平均值为2.26mm,除旱地外,其他利用类型土壤团聚体MWD均随土壤深度增加而逐渐减少。各土层总孔隙度介于38.20%~45.28%,表层非毛管孔隙度表现为:林地>沙田柚果园>茶园>撂荒地>旱地,底层土壤亦有类似变化规律。 Using the research method of field investigation,soil sampling and laboratory analysis,the aggregate composition and structural properties of purple soils under different land use in Northeast Guangdong have been studied.The results show that:(1)Under the condition of dry sieve,purple soil aggregates in surface layer were dominated by5mm particle size,0.25mm aggregates were more than 91%.Under wet sieve,0.25mm aggregates decreased obviously,and their mean value is 54.36%,the land use pattern has greater impact on water-stable aggregates.(2)0.25mm water-stable aggregates in surface layer all changed in the following order:woodlandorchard landtea plantationabandoned fielddry farm land,and the water-stability of aggregates or content of water-stable aggregates was positively correlated with the contents of soil organic matter.The ratio of structure damage under different land use ranged from 31.12% ~47.60%,and changed in the following order:dry farm landabandoned fieldtea plantationorchard landwoodland.(3)The mean value of aggregates MWD was 2.26mm,and the aggregate MWD of all types of land,except dry farm land,decreased with depth.The total porosity ranged from 38.20%~ 45.28%,and non-capillary porosity is in surface layer in the following order:woodlandorchard landtea plantationabandoned fielddry farm land,with the similar changes in the deeper soil layer.
